## Changed defaults

Heads up: the Ledgerline tax-rate lookup cache now defaults to a 15-minute TTL instead of 24 hours. Turns out rates in the Veldt County sandbox were going stale mid-demo, which was embarrassing. Eviction is now LRU rather than FIFO, and the cache warms on boot. If you're reviewing, check that nothing hardcodes the old TTL. The new defaults land as follows.

deployment values, bajop-taweg:
holwyn:
  log_level: debug
  metrics_host: metrics.holwyn.zemvarsys.internal
  pool_size: 32

HANDOVER: Nilsa → Corvin, GPU memory profiler

State of things: the Emberfall profiler hooks allocation and free events on all four device queues; sampling works, full-trace mode still OOMs on long runs. The pending PR adds ring-buffer flushing — review that first. Known gaps: no multi-process attach, and the overhead numbers in the README are stale. Don't touch the pinning logic; it's fragile and tested. Test rig lives in the Hallowmere lab. The profiler daemon currently runs with the configuration listed here.

service settings:
soriel:
  pin: 2676
  tenant: sorys
  seal: seal_9a8be454
  metrics_host: metrics.soriel.ordinstack.corp
  standby_team: kelax
  escalation: silath-sorir
  nonce: 65e0a1

Handover — Corvid API pagination.

Cursor-based only; offset params are gone as of v3. Cursors are opaque, expire after 15 minutes, max page size 200. Plugin authors hitting expired cursors should restart from the collection head, not retry. Rate limits apply per cursor chain. Docs updated in the Corvid portal; changelog entry drafted. Sandbox keys rotate Friday. If your sandbox account locks during testing, the recovery passphrase is listed right below.

recovery phrase for fajeg-kawep: druix-gorius-briax-ulaeth-fraox-lammir-pelox-jormir-pelwyn-julir